Covering part of Floyd County, Iowa, ZIP Code 50616 has about 9,419 residents. Its median household income of $63,226 runs in line with the Floyd County figure of $64,500.

Between 2019 and 2023, ZIP Code 50616's population declined 7.8% from 10,214 to 9,419, while its median gross rent rose 17.8% from $533 to $628.

White (non-Hispanic) residents are the largest group, 87.2% of the population. 80.0% of workers drive to work alone.
